lier Williams Interactive has announced the launch of its second social casino game – Gold Fish Casino Slots.

The game, which is available on multiple platforms including Facebook, iOS, Android and Kindle, is anchored in WMS Gaming’s Vegas-style casino games. It offers a mix of player-favourite and contemporary slot games, allowing players to enjoy games already popular in terrestrial casinos worldwide in a new way.

The firm said Gold Fish Casino uses a combination of proven and innovative social casino engagement mechanics that it hopes will increase the reach of Williams Interactive casino games portfolio to both current and new players, whether at home or on-the-go.

Aaron Schurman, vice president and managing director of social gaming at Williams Interactive, said: “Having passed the two-year anniversary of the launch of our flagship Jackpot Party Social Casino game, we’re excited to announce the full multi-channel launch of Gold Fish Casino Slots.

“It presents a unique metagame designed to appeal to our existing players and maximise our ability to acquire new players for the rapidly expanding Williams Interactive social casino ecosystem.

“The introduction of Gold Fish Casino Slots enhances the position of Williams Interactive as an optimal partner for intellectual property owners, including third party brand holders, by allowing them to maximise their value across multiple social casino games.”
